Relations between Group Discussion and Scientific Thinking in Experiment Activities : Experiment on Boiling and Vapor in Upper Secondary Chemistry

Abstract

<p>The purpose of this study is to investigate how the group discussion by students in their experiment activities of upper secondary school influences their scientific thinking. In view of the changes in their descriptions before and after their group discussion and their self-evaluation of the discussion and the transcript, it was possible to observe the following: (1) The number of students who could explain their conclusions on the basis of results increased after the group discussion, and their descriptions became more logical. (2) Almost all the students, including not only those students who were taught but also those who taught, felt that their own thoughts were deepened through the group discussion. (3) It was possible to grasp how the group discussion was conducted in the experiment activities by means of recording the discussion for the purpose of self-evaluation. (4) Categorical analysis of the transcripts revealed the basis of the self-evaluation and its reliability. (5) Selecting appropriate teaching materials for experiments fostered active group discussions.</p>
